Frequently Asked Questions About Funeral Homes in Owensville

Common questions about funeral services and funeral homes in Owensville, Ohio.

Q1.What types of funeral services are commonly offered by funeral homes in Owensville, Ohio?

Funeral homes in Owensville typically offer traditional funeral services with viewings, graveside services, and direct cremations. Many also provide memorial services and celebration of life gatherings, often accommodating local preferences for religious or secular ceremonies. Some homes may have partnerships with nearby cemeteries in Clermont County or Greater Cincinnati for burial arrangements.

Q2.How much does a funeral typically cost in Owensville, OH, and what factors influence the price?

In Owensville, a traditional funeral service can range from $7,000 to $12,000, depending on the provider and selections. Costs are influenced by the type of service (burial vs. cremation), casket or urn choice, and additional items like flowers or obituaries. Ohio law requires funeral homes to provide itemized price lists, so it's advisable to request one for transparency.

Q3.Are there any local regulations or requirements in Ohio that affect funeral planning in Owensville?

Yes, Ohio state law requires a 48-hour waiting period before cremation and mandates that only licensed funeral directors can handle arrangements. In Owensville and Clermont County, burial permits must be obtained from the local health department, and there may be specific zoning rules for private family cemeteries. It's best to consult with a local funeral director for current regulations.

Q4.What should I consider when choosing a funeral home in Owensville, Ohio?

Consider the funeral home's reputation, location convenience for family in Owensville and surrounding areas, and the range of services offered. Check if they have experience with specific religious or cultural traditions common in the community. Reading local reviews and comparing price lists, as required by Ohio law, can also help in making an informed decision.

Q5.Can I pre-plan a funeral in Owensville, and are there benefits to doing so locally?

Yes, most funeral homes in Owensville offer pre-planning services, allowing you to arrange and fund your funeral in advance. Pre-planning locally ensures your wishes are documented with a provider familiar with Ohio laws and local cemeteries. It can also lock in current prices and relieve your family of decision-making stress during a difficult time.

Understanding Funeral Services in Owensville, Ohio: A Compassionate Guide for Families

Helpful insights about funeral services in Owensville, Ohio

When a loved one passes away in Owensville, Ohio, navigating the decisions surrounding funeral services can feel overwhelming during a time of grief. As a family-owned funeral home serving our community for generations, we understand that each family in Clermont County has unique needs, traditions, and financial considerations. Funeral services are more than just arrangements; they're a meaningful way to honor a life lived, provide closure, and begin the healing process for those left behind.

In Owensville, funeral services typically encompass several key elements that families can customize. The first decision often involves choosing between burial and cremation, each with its own considerations. Traditional burial services usually include visitation or viewing hours at the funeral home, a formal funeral ceremony, and committal at the cemetery. Cremation services offer flexibility, allowing families to hold a memorial service at a later date, scatter ashes in a meaningful location, or keep remains in an urn. Many families in our area blend traditional elements with personal touches that reflect their loved one's personality—displaying photographs from local landmarks like Stonelick State Park, incorporating favorite music, or sharing stories that capture the essence of life in our tight-knit community.

Practical considerations are important when planning funeral services in Owensville. Ohio law requires that a death be registered with the local health department, and most families work with a funeral director to handle necessary paperwork, including the death certificate and permits. Costs can vary significantly depending on choices made, and transparent pricing is essential. Many funeral homes in our area offer packages that simplify decision-making while allowing customization. It's also worth exploring options for financial assistance through veterans benefits, social security, or local community organizations that sometimes help families in need.
